Sales Manager | Full-Time | St. Charles Convention ...

AEG - Saint Charles, MO

We're looking for an enthusiastic professional to collaborate with our team in showcasing the facility, developing creative proposals, negotiating contracts, and working hands-on with clients to bring their events to life.The Sales Manager is responsible for booking events in assigned market while managing client relationships, and executing contracts at the convention center. This role supports the facility's overall sales and revenue goals by targeting prospective clients, cultivating existing accounts, and ensuring a high level of service throughout the execution processThis role pays an annual salary of $60,000-$70,000For full-time roles: Benefits: Health, Dental and Vision insurance, 401(k) savings plan, 401(k) matching, and paid time off (vacation days, sick days, and 11 holidays).This position will remain open until November 7, 2025.ResponsibilitiesRepresent the Center in designated markets assigned by the Director of Sales and attend conferences, tradeshows, etc. to increase presence and bookings. Host sales calls and presentations assigned by the Director of Sales. Determine and enhance opportunities within designated events and markets that have previously produced minimal opportunities for the Center to increase building profile. Achieve individual goals and contribute to overall Sales Team requirements and associated revenues. Proactively seek new clients through appropriate solicitation of assigned markets. Consult with prospective clients through appropriate mediums to build a relationship throughout the sales process while creating a positive experience and increasing repeat sales. Research pricing and availability options that meet the financial booking guidelines for the Center while meeting the client needs and communicate all options effectively to the client. Maintain Center pricing guidelines, rules and regulations, booking policies, and applicable Center partner/contractor practices to ensure competitiveness through sales process.Effectively communicate with clients and manage pre-event correspondence/meetings until the account transitions to the assigned member of the Events Team. Frequently collaborate with Building Business Partners (food and beverage and audio visual) and ASM Global Internal Teams (administration, operations, events, and accounting) to ensure optimal results. Maintains documentation in property management system, including but not limited to proposals, quotes, correspondence, and contracts. Knowledgeable in all administrative and operational procedures of the CenterPerform other duties and/or special projects as assigned.QualificationsMinimum of 3-5 years' experience in event sales, preferably in a convention center, hotel, or venue. Proven track record of achieving sales goals and managing client relationships. Strong interpersonal, presentation, and public speaking skills. Excellent written and verbal communication skills. Familiarity with Ungerboeck or similar CRM/event software preferred. Ability to manage multiple projects and meet deadlines in a fast-paced environment. Demonstrated ability to collaborate across departments and with external clients.Work Environment: Fast-paced, collaborative team within a large-scale convention center. Frequent client, vendor, and cross-department interaction. Occasional local and out-of-town travel for sales calls.
